Charms are an important part of Fatal Frame 2: Crimson Butterfly Remake, as they offer you a boost in a specific area that you may be struggling with. You can only equip one charm at a time, which makes choosing which one to wear difficult. We’ll help you decide on the best charms in Fatal Frame 2: Crimson Butterfly Remake.
Best early-game charms in Fatal Frame 2 Remake

When you start the first few chapters of Fatal Frame 2 Remake, you will only have a few charms to switch between. Here are our recommendations for the best early-game charms:
Mayu’s Charm
Your health will recover faster when holding Mayu’s hand, and it decreases the damage wraiths deal to you. Although you’ll be separated from Mayu for much of the early game, Mayu’s Charm is still useful for its defensive properties.
Glowing Purple Crystal
This charm increases the damage you deal with Stealth Shots and increases the range of item visibility. Although some film types and filters can help with Stealth Shots, the Glowing Purple Crystal can boost your sneak damage even more.
Green Crystal
The Green Crystal will restore your health when you damage wraiths, and it’ll boost the damage from your Paraceptual Filter. I constantly used the Paraceptual Filter during the start of the game, so this will make it an even more useful filter.
Best late-game charms
At this point, you’ll have much better camera upgrades to help you out during combat. Still, it’s important to have good charms to get you through the late game of Fatal Frame 2 Remake.
Prehnite
With the Prehnite charm, your Willpower recovery is faster, and when taking a fatal hit, you will occasionally be left alive with 1 HP. You will quickly run out of Willpower when facing stronger wraiths, and it also gives you a second wind and lets you stay alive after a fatal hit.
Chrysocolla
Equipping the Chrysocolla charm will increase the damage you deal against aggravated Spirits, as well as against multiple targets. It’s a lot tougher to fight wraiths in a group rather than one at a time, so hold this charm if you know you’re about to fight groups.
Red-Speckled Crystal
If you want a crystal that’ll restore your health when you inflict damage on enemies while also lowering encounter rates, go for the Red-Speckled Crystal. Exploring can be a pain if you don’t like how many wraith encounters you have, which is why this is a great charm to equip.
